@takke ですよね~、とりあえず正式リリースされたら入れてぞうさんで試してみます!
@takke ですよね~、とりあえず正式リリースされたら入れてぞうさんで試してみます!
ちなみによくわかってないけど、マストドンAPIはまだベータ?mainブランチだと使えてない感じがする。
ちょっとだけボッチ運用してみて良さげだったら作ったCalckeyサーバに引っ越ししよう。
yunohostうまくいかなかったけどこっちのUbuntuのスクリプトは1GRAMでもあっさりインストール終わった。
https://codeberg.org/calckey/ubuntu-bash-install
もう一回やってみたら永遠とここで止まってる。スペック足りてないっぽいしまあ気長に待ってみるか。
CalckeyインストールのためのRAMが足りなくてインストール失敗したっぽい
Calckeyのドキュメント眺めてたらYunoHostってのがあるっぽいことを知った。VPSのDebian11にYunoHost入れるところ以外はWebでポチポチ行けそうだから試してみてる
この前しながわ水族館行ったけどあそこは駅から微妙に遠いしアクアパーク品川のがしながわ水族館ぽいしなんとも立地が微妙
Patreon日本円の出金には対応してないのな。調べてみないとだけどそのあたりの手数料で結構かかりそう。
ので、優先度そこそこ高めでPatreonログインの導入入れとこう。
PatreonだとAPIもあるし一番安い手数料だと5%だし導入してみるのいいかもしれない。
アプリ外課金の現状調べてたんだけど、誘導しなければアプリ外課金も問題なさそうかな🤔
なんか嫌なことあったのかな大変だなぁ。ま、そんなことしてるから大変なんだよ乙って的なこと心のなかで思うようにしてる。
This account is not set to public on notestock.
最近のやつはそうでもないけど何故にこんな操作に癖が強いんだバイオ
バイオ5操作できなくもないけど操作の癖が強くてなかなか楽しくプレイできない。。
ので、マルチアカウントだとあれだなぁと思ったけどそもそもマルチアカウントにしたいときってあるのかな。
ユーザー選択とか入れることでふぁぼーんのときにあった取り敢えず裏でツイート取っておいてカテゴリ選んだら即保存みたいなことができない
This account is not set to public on notestock.
どうやるのがわかりやすくてすぐ配信できていい感じなのか次のリリースまでに考える
TestFlightで配信するときはバージョン名を変えずにバージョンコードだけ変えれば審査無しですぐに公開されるっぽいから全体的にバージョン名は1.0.0にしてリリースノートにはVer1.0.0ベータみたいな記載にしたほうがいいかなぁ。悩ましい
iOSの共有は一旦なしということはAppStoreConnectにレビュー依頼投げてみてもいいな。やってみるか。
音信不通になって消失した元の彼女さんの夢を見てしまった。。。ぐぬぬぬ。。。
まあでも時間使いすぎたしiOS側の共有は優先度低い感じで残しとくことにしてほかのことやる
だがurl_launcherまでのルートが深すぎて試してみるのもめんどくさすぎるな。。。
あーでももしかしたらプラグイン側でShare Extension非対応みたいな感じで動作させることはできるのかもしれない。
url_launcherプラグインがShare Extensionで利用できていないUIApplication.sharedというAPIを使っていてそれを回避するためには自動で生成されるGeneratedPluginRegistrant.swiftからurl_launcher以外の内容をコピペして呼び出す必要がある。
その際Podfileを分ける修正等も必要そう
ChatGPTに聞きながらiOSの共有のコード書いてたんだけどどうしても今後の修正で不具合生みそうな方法しかなさそうだから共有はあきらめる。。
Androidについては問題なさそうだから共有機能じっそうします!
別サーバだからLTLに流れてくるわけでもないし、リレーサーバにも参加してないし🤔
フォローもされてないのにいいねくれてる人どうやってその投稿見つけたんだ感ある。
Flutterのライブラリのリンクの仕方がわからなかった。今日はここまで。
https://docs.flutter.dev/development/add-to-app/ios/add-flutter-screen?tab=vc-uikit-swift-tab#show-a-flutterviewcontroller-with-your-flutterengine
このあたりみながらShareViewControllerからFlutterの画面を開けるようにすれば行ける可能性ありそう。やってみる。
iOSよくわからんけど、ReceiveSharingIntentに書いてあるiOSのサンプルはHostAppにリダイレクトしてる気がするな。これをどうにかいじれば行けるのかな。
AndroidはActivity分けちゃえば行けそう。iOSは共有からでもそのままメインの画面が出てきちゃうから厳しいぞ。。回避策あるのかな。
色々いじった結果、共有からの画面はネイティブ実装しないと要件満たせないのではって思ってきた
3日前までしかキャンセルできないし店頭でしか支払えないし、ミスったとき自動引き落としなわけでもないし、ミスったらアカウントロックだし今後の利用に緊張感高まった
セブンミールの受け取り忘れがあって支払いができてないからロックされてたみたい
商品とかはいいんだけどサービスが糞すぎるな。かと言って代替もないしうーむ
セブンミールにログインできなくなって問い合わせたら数日後に自動返信メールでパスワード間違ってない?間違ってなかったら問い合わせしてってまた元のページ案内されてクソ
なんかここ周りずっとやってて進んでない感強いさっさと終わらせたい
共有さえ実装できればAppStoreConnectべ公開テストのレビュー投げたい
実機デバッグがなぜか署名エラーで出来ないけどipaインストールしたら16.4でも動いたのでよしとしよう
中身見てないけどリリースされたやつ関係あんのかな🤔
https://github.com/flutter/flutter/wiki/Hotfixes-to-the-Stable-Channel#3711-apr-12-2023
家にいるときにミサイル飛んできたってなったときの最善策は浴槽にうずくまる?
新しく作ったプロジェクトでFlutter for iOSのビルドは成功したから何かしら更新しないと既存のiOSプロジェクト動かなそうなところまで解析した。
未だにTwitterの避難先にDiscordって言ってる人よくわからんのだけど仲のいい知り合いとのやり取りでしか使ってない的なあれなんかな
インタフェースはGPTでデータベースから情報引っ張って来れる感じ?
あまりまだ詳しくないけどAIの長期記憶用のデータベース的なものがあるんですなぁ
あと、ろ過装置に吸い寄せられて沈んでるのがいるのもなんとなくきれいじゃないので対策を考えねば
上から見るときれいだけどアオウキクサが絡み合ってきれいじゃない。少し減らしてワサワサすれば解けるかな🤔
メダカ水槽にアマゾンフロッグピットとアオウキクサ入れたらアオウキクサの量が多すぎてキモくなった😂
Twitterのアプリって宣伝にプレゼントキャンペーン使っても良さげだったけどこっちでそれやると嫌われそう
色々試したわけではないですが、ハイポニカ使ってましたー!
https://amzn.asia/d/aIuvI73
This account is not set to public on notestock.
データフォルダ内にdatabaseフォルダが自動的に作られないことがあるんですなぁ
🐟 🐟
🐠 🐠
🐟 🐠
🐟
🐟 🐟 🐠
🐟
🐟 🐠
🐟
🌾🌿 🌿 🌾🌾 🌿🌾 🌾 🌿
プラグインの不具合っぽいもの引いてまだ共有機能できてないけどとりあえず出来てる分だけリリース
This account is not set to public on notestock.
Funko pop映画が出るたび+毎月1体で集め始めようかなと思ったけど今度のGOG3だけで12体もいる...
まぁGOGはキャラも多いしまぁ...
おさかなさんをみんなでブーストすればTLがおさかなさんいっぱいになって幸せ
調べてたらコードベロニカとかもやったがいいって書いてあるけど!あの特殊な視点無理だから実況で勉強するか。。
PluginにActivityAwareの実装しないと何じゃね?ってIssueに書き込んだ。間違ってるかも知らんがとりあえず共有
Flutterエンジン自体のコードを見るときがついに来てしまったか。。
mainでないアクティビティでブラウザ開いて認証かけたコールバックがmainのアクティビティになっちゃうやつissueは上げたけどその後返信もないしFlutter の仕組み上トリッキーなことしないと治らなそうな印象あるなぁ。
翻訳をOSSにするのはガチでありだけどGPTさんに作ってもらうだけでも十分そうではある。
This account is not set to public on notestock.
This account is not set to public on notestock.
This account is not set to public on notestock.
This account is not set to public on notestock.
GPT4が利用上限になったから3.5使ってたけどすげえ頭悪く感じる。ちょっと前まですご!って感じだったのになれって怖い。。
GhatGPTさんに作ってもらったけどこんな感じか。ある程度コードができてきたらやってみる。
Copyright (C) [year] [name of copyright owner]
All rights reserved.
Permission is granted to use this software for personal, non-commercial use only. Copying and modification of the software are also permitted for personal use only. Redistribution and commercial use are strictly prohibited without prior written permission from the copyright holder.
こんなコードで動いてますっていうのを見れるのと進捗が見れるというのをやりたいだけでオープンソース的なのは臨んでない的な
なんとなく
改造・複製は個人利用に限り可能、再配布・商用利用は不可なライセンスでコード公開しようかなぁ。
部屋の片付けしなきゃあって思うと進捗がよろしくなくなっていくから家事代行本気で検討し始めている
@yuu_green93 TwitterAPIのバージョンがあるんですが、元々新しい方に対応してれば同じAPIって感じですね。有料化後は古い方は廃止するようなことが書いてあった気がします!
もう使わないと思うのであまりちゃんと読み込んでなくて間違ってたらごめんなさい🙇
@yuu_green93 APIを利用するための認証情報としてCKとCSが必要な感じですね!
去年民泊めっちゃ安かったけど今年そこそこしててぐぬぬってなってた
偽装系の迷惑メールって完璧に同じにしたらだめなルールでもあるのかってくらい不自然だよね。まぁそれに引っかかるような人をターゲットにしたいからあえてそうしてる可能性もあるかもだけど。
AppleのTeam IDとかプロビジョニングの名前とかって証明書がないと何もできないからgitに含まれてても問題ないよね...
DeepFakeとCoeFont使って自分のコピーを作ってみたいんだけどDeepFakeってどうやって学習させたらいいんだ🤔
@takke なんかもう長くない家族看取るみたいな雰囲気になってきましたね😭
使われすぎてgpt4の速度がエグいくらい遅いのでみんな自重してください。
なんとなく諸々のTwitterクライアントさんのレビュー眺めてたけどわざわざクライアント入れて使うくらいの人たちだから大半の人は現状を理解してくれてる。ふぁぼーんでもその感じでお願いします🙏
https://codeium.com/
Enterpriseで稼ぐから個人は無料で使えるぜって感じっぽいけどほんとにそれでまわるのかな。
まあとりあえずでもcopilotと同じようなことが無料でできるので良しとしよう。
ひたすらChatGPTにコピべしていい感じにメソッド分割してドキュメント書いてもらう作業
Echo showは無駄に画面が変わって微妙にストレスだったけどEcho dotはいい感じに時計しか表示しないから求めてたのはこれだ!!ってなってる。
@yuu_green93 ありがとうございます。想定していない不具合な気がしたので使っている機種とAndroidのバージョンを教えていただくことはできますか?
@yuu_green93 最新のを入れる前にもふぁぼーんねお入れていただいていたりしますかね?
最新の更新でふぁぼーんねおを入れ直してもらわないといけない感じに修正してしまったので、再インストールしてもらえれば直ると思います!
※今後の更新はできるだけ下位互換するようにしますがどうしても無理な場合はまた再インストールをお願いすることもあるかもです。。
@yuu_green93 ちなみに投稿のURLはZonePaneだと投稿タップ→コピー→URLでコピーできます。Webの場合は投稿を開いたときのURLをコピペしてください。他のクライアントさんはちょっとまだ把握できてないです😂
@yuu_green93 なるほど理解しました!
②に関してはホームのユーザボタン的なの押したらって感じだと思うんですが、そこに関しては現状ログインボタンしか出てきません。
③に関してはそこに投稿のURLを入れてもらい、追加を押すとユーザ選択のダイアログが出てくると思います!
全体的に手が追いついていなくてフローがイケてなくて申し訳ないです。。
アルファ版とはいえエラーパターンのときに状況がわかるようにダイアログ出すくらいしておいたほうがいいかな。。
多分今は握り潰してるところ多い
@yuu_green93 ログインしたあとにカテゴリの画面から追加を押すとURLを入れるダイアログが出ると思うんですが、その後のダイアログにユーザでできてたりします?
ちょっとまだUIフロー周りとエラー制御周りはまだ整理できてなくて分かりづらく申し訳ないです。。
例のやつはやはりバグか。深追いしなくてよかった。
https://twitter.com/_mono/status/1643106337608601603?t=qEfcari6eaplrpYIBJ9BxA&s=09
あと、共有の画面つけてたらリファクタリングしたくなってきたから先にそっちをやる
今日はふぁぼーんねおのコードからTwitterのコード消し去る作業やります
セールいつかわかんないからとりあえず買った。時計表示だけでいいなって感じあるからEcho Dot with clockにしてみた
うちのEcho Show 5 が調子悪いから新しいのに変えたいけど次のセールっていつですかね
大量の補足事項
※わたしのデータでしか確認していないので、うまく動かない場合があります。
※センシティブ画像情報や、画像の注釈、投票項目などはアーカイブに含まれていないので表示されません。
※リツイートは検索ができません(内部的には持っているのですが、元ツイートのアカウントの扱いが面倒でうまく処理できていません)
※通常のnotestockのように、新しいツイートは順次取り込まれません。完全に移行したような人向けです。今後TwitterAPI経由での取得がまともにできない予定なので、このような仕様になっています。
※Twitterアカウントでのログインはできません。
※notestockのAPIを利用するアプリからの検索では対象になりません。(開発者の方へ:tweet=1パラメータが追加されています。APIドキュメント反映済み。)
※なんかおかしかったら教えてください。
※処理を直してTwitter由来のデータを消した後、もう一度取り込んで!とお願いする可能性があります。Twitterのアーカイブはしばらく手元に置いといてください。
7.notestockの画面へ戻ってくるのでアカウントが追加されたのを確認したら、画面上部の「アカウント切替」から先ほど追加したTwitterアカウントを選択してください。
8.もう一度、設定へ切り替え、一番下にある「過去データ取込」を押します。
9.「ファイルを選択」から3番で作ったzipファイルを選択します。
10.チェックが完了したら「インポート」ボタンを押して後は待ちます。システム全体で1人ずつ取り込むので、圧倒的に遅いです。気長に待ってください。
【続く】
1.まず、Twitterでセルフリプライ(複数ツイートを繋げるやつ)をしておいてください。(2018年以降にあれば大丈夫なはずですが、一応)
2.Twitterの設定→データのアーカイブをダウンロードからアーカイブをリクエストします。24時間以上掛かります。
3.アーカイブを取得したら、zipファイルを展開して、dataフォルダ内のtweets.jsやtweets-part1.js(無い場合もあります)など、【「tweets」で始まるファイルだけを】zipファイルとして圧縮してください。
4.既存のアカウントでnotestockへログインします。
5.メニューのその他→設定から、中程にあるグループで、「@アカウント@twitter.com」を指定し、「追加」を押します。
6.認証画面が開く(先ほどの入力と関係なくTwitterにログインしているアカウントで開くので注意)ので認証してください。
【続く】
共有画面でログインしたときのリダイレクトがメインの画面に行っちゃうやつコード眺めても解決策わかんなかったからissue投げといた
Funko pop大谷あって笑った。そしてなんかちゃんと大谷感ある。
メインじゃないから性能はそこそこで良くて長く使いたいからAndroidはNGでって考えると選択肢が狭まる🤔
移動中にポチポチやりたくて色々調べてたらPinePhoneProと専用キーボード付きケース良さげだなってなり始めてる
拡散用のサービスってありかな🤔
ブースト的なのりで操作するとサーバに情報がいって、集計した上でランキング出す的な。ふぁぼーんで副次的にこういうことやりたいけどこれだけで作るのもありなのかも🤔
つまりはやはり、自分たちから見たらアース616だと思ってるけど、実際はアース199999なパターンなのね
スパイダーバースの予告で唐突にアース199999のドクストとスパイダーマンについて言及するシーンが出てきてうひょーってなった。
Twitter君死ぬなら緩やかに死んでもらってFediverseに緩やかにユーザが増えて行ってほしい。間違っても突然死しないで!突然ユーザが増えるとろくなことないから!!
利用者が少ないというのもあるだろうけどそういえばAPI使ってるアカウントってふぁぼーん公式でもなければ個人アカてもなければそれ用の何もツイートしてないアカウントなんだけど関係あるかな
保定リテーナーの呼び作りたいけど、こんなプラスチックみたいなやつに数万かかるのなんかやで未だに作ってない。
iOSのShareExtensionで動かしたときってプロセスはどんな感じなんだろう。。
雰囲気別プロセスで動きそうなかんじはあるが、知見がない
WidgetsBindingObserverのdidChangeAppLifecycleStateでいけるな。resumedのタイミングでProviderをinvalidateして無理やり更新すればとりあえずは動くけどこれじゃない感
最悪resumeのタイミングで更新できるだけでもいいかな。そのやり方も調べないとだけど
旧ふぁぼーん、別プロセスのアクティビティからデータベース更新してリアルタイムに画面の表示更新してんだけどどうやってんだこれ、
Twitterの場合の共有はURLしか基本しないからなんとなくそれっぽいの取れればよかったけど、Mastodonの場合本文も含むことが多いぽいので工夫が必要そう
画面遷移とタスクの制御がちょいムズだったけどAndroid側の共有までできたぽい。諸々の処理と画面はまた明日
FlutterってAndroidだけならわりかし快適だけどiOSも含むととたんに面倒。Flutterが悪いんじゃなくてiOSアプリの仕組みの問題だけど。
xcodeアプでしたら動かなくなった。。
iOSは一旦スルーしてAndroid側の共有だけ先に作っちゃうか